History

The first Tank, known as the Normale, was conceived in 1917. In 1922, it gave way to the Tank Louis Cartier, whose design remains unchanged to this day. Through its Must line, Cartier aims to revisit the codes of luxury by offering more accessible pieces, similar to Van Cleef & Arpels and its Boutique line. It wasn't until 1976 that the Tank Must was introduced as the first silver-gilt watch for the Maison. Its colourful dials hark back to the Tank Louis and gives it a bold twist !
